This video tutorial demonstrates how to calculate the voltage and current across a 6 Ohm resistor in a complex series-parallel circuit. The instructor explains the process of determining the total resistance and current supplied by the source, followed by calculating the branch current and voltage drop across the resistor. A simulation is run to validate the analysis, confirming the accuracy of the calculated values.
